
York S1-025-46615-000 Cable
High-voltage integrity is critical for a reliable sequence of operation in York, Coleman, and Luxaire gas-fired equipment. This York ignition cable replacement, designated by part number S1-025-46615-000, provides a dedicated conductive path between the ignition control and the spark electrode. Measuring exactly 24 inches, this 24 inch furnace ignition wire is engineered to withstand high-ambient temperatures within the burner compartment without insulation breakdown. This HVAC high voltage cable features factory-terminated ends for a secure, low-resistance connection, reducing the risk of intermittent spark issues or nuisance lockouts. Field service technicians often specify this York furnace spark plug wire when resolving weak spark conditions or damaged insulation caused by heat cycling or vibration. Ensure proper routing away from sharp metal edges and moving parts to maintain dielectric strength across the entire run and prevent premature component failure during high-demand heating cycles.
Key Benefits:
- Precise 24-inch length provides adequate reach for various furnace and RTU chassis sizes.
- High-temperature insulation prevents voltage leakage and ground arcs.
- Factory-crimped terminals ensure 1:1 OEM fitment for quick field installation.
- Designed to maintain consistent spark intensity for reliable burner light-off.
Common Questions:
What causes an ignition cable to fail? Excessive heat exposure inside the burner vestibule and vibration-induced abrasions are the primary causes of insulation failure.
Is this lead compatible with Coleman and Luxaire units? Yes, this cable is a direct replacement for many brands under the Johnson Controls umbrella that utilize this specific lead length and terminal type.
How do I know if I need a new ignition cable? If you observe visible cracking on the jacket or hear an audible snapping sound (arcing) away from the electrode, the cable must be replaced.
